Understanding What Makes a Listing Stand Out

Certain elements are crucial if you want to create a car listing that stands out. Here’s a breakdown of key aspects that can make your listing shine:

1. High-Quality Photos.

Use clear, high resolution photos to attract more views. Give a comprehensive overview of the vehicle by using multiple angles including front, rear, sides, interiors, and the engine compartment. 

Don’t forget to use good lighting to highlight the car’s true colors. Opt for a simple, neutral setting that enhances the car's appearance. Avoid cluttered or busy backgrounds that can distract from the vehicle itself.

When you can, use a high-quality camera to capture sharp images. You can also include photos of the odometer to verify the mileage of used cars as well as other unique features that might entice buyers.

2. Detailed but Concise Descriptions.

Apart from providing basic information about the vehicles, you can also include details like service history, recent upgrades, and unique features. For used cars especially, be honest about the condition of the vehicle so build trust with the buyer and prevent misunderstandings. 

And while details are important, keep your description clear and to the point. This way, you won’t overwhelm the buyer with too much information.

3. Competitive but Fair Pricing.

A well-priced car can generate immediate interest and can lead to a quicker sale. You can refer to Kelley Blue Book or Edmunds to check the market value of similar models in similar conditions.

It’s also a good idea to assess the condition of used cars when creating a listing for them. If it has lower mileage, new parts, or any recent upgrades, you can set a higher price.

Furthermore, understand demand and trends that might affect pricing. Seasons and economic conditions can affect certain types of cars.

Don’t forget about psychological pricing. For example, pricing a car at $19,995 rather than the whole number of $20,000 can be more enticing for a buyer without hurting your returns that much.

4. Offer a Unique Selling Proposition (USP).

Emphasize the unique aspects of the vehicle to capture the interest of potential buyers. Things like excellent fuel economy, low mileage, and rare features can help your listing stand out.

Tailor USPs to fit the expectations of your target buyers. For family cars, focus on safety meanwhile, for sports cars, focus on performance.  If the car includes up-to-date technology like a touchscreen infotainment system or GPS, these should be prominently mentioned.

You can also highlight Fuel efficiency and low maintenance costs which particularly appeals to cost-conscious buyers.

Optimizing for Search

These days, car listings are a dime a dozen online. So, you need to optimize your listings for search visibility.

Be Intelligent about Keywords. Identify keywords that potential buyers might use to search for vehicles like the one you’re listing. Often, people use the make and model of a car, year of manufacturer, and unique features.

When determining keywords to use, consider using long-tail keywords. These are longer and more specific phrases that have less competition and can attract more qualified internet leads. 

Once you’ve identified a bunch of keywords, be sure to incorporate them into your listing in a strategic manner. Place them in the title and opening lines of the description. Make sure also to use them in a natural and relevant way.

Include your Location. You can attract nearby buyers by highlighting the location of your dealership in your listing. Simply including your state and city can improve and localize the search results so you can attract geographically-relevant leads for the vehicle you’re selling.

Update Content Regularly. If your vehicle doesn’t sell immediately, periodically update your listing with new information or slight rewordings. This can help maintain its relevance and visibility in search results.

Use Tags and Categories: Many platforms allow you to tag your listing with additional relevant keywords or place them into specific categories. Utilize these features to ensure your listing appears in the most relevant searches.

Utilizing Social Proof

Customer testimonials and reviews, also known as social proof, is an excellent wat to enhance the credibility of your car listings. Not only can it significantly impact buyer trust but it can also aid in decision-making.

Social proof, such as customer testimonials and reviews, plays a crucial role in enhancing the credibility of your car listings and can significantly impact buyer trust and decision-making.

When incorporating social proof to your car listings, select testimonials that are specific and relevant to the car you are selling. Place these near the description or towards or near key selling points the review aligns with. 

You can also include a star rating system in your listings and display average ratings. Not only can this help communicate the quality and desirability of a vehicle but it can also help buyers make quicker decisions.

Add visual proof like photos of videos of previous customers who are enjoying their vehicles. This can help potential customers to envision themselves with the vehicle they’re looking to buy.

You can also start your listings with compelling customer quotes. These can enhance your headlines and set a positive tone for your listing.

Regularly update social proof. Keep feedback fresh to maintain the relevance of your listing and to show ongoing customer satisfaction.
